Course contents
Queuing theory, Z transform, event driven simulation, inventory theory, stochastic dynamical programming, forecasting, decision analysis and optimization of Markovian chains.
Intended learning outcomes
That the student should be well acqainted with various quantitative stochastic decision support models and methods.
